Nicki Minaj Calls American Idol Credible

Nicki Minaj says that she joined American Idol alongside Randy Jackson, Mariah Carey and Keith Urban because it’s a credible brand. In addition to that, she has always been a fan of the show.

She was just confirmed as a judge on the hit singing competition, but says that she has had other offers from singing shows. She said that she took the job on Idol because the show has a lot of history.

In a new interview, she said, “This is such a credible brand. It’s really serious, it’s real deal, it’s not anything else other than really looking for talent. If I can be a part of that I’m really down for it.”

She went on to say, “I remember watching American Idol in the first season and feeling inspired. I spoke to Jordin Sparks the other day and here she is starring in a movie and I said to her, ‘I remember watching you and picking up my phone.’ I didn’t vote for her because my brother liked the other guy, but I told her that, ‘You know you’re a part of history, kind of. Because I remember calling and seeing your face and being inspired and hearing your story.’”
